Thanks for checkin’ in.
The session.save_path was set to its default which wasn’t the issue. The permission were set as they need to be.
I updated the PHP version for performance and security reasons. I got on the line with support and in the end they enabled buffering. That resolved the issue.
I’ll chalk it up to a poor hosting. This is why I pretty much require all client project to use my host.